From the Diamond to the Booth: Uecker's Unlikely Journey

Before the legendary broadcasting career, there was the baseball player. While Uecker's major league career wasn't exactly Hall of Fame material, it provided the foundation for his future success. He played for the St. Louis Cardinals, Philadelphia Phillies, and Atlanta Braves, a journeyman catcher whose time in the big leagues was relatively brief. However, even during his playing days, his quick wit and engaging personality were evident, hinting at the entertainment powerhouse he would become. His time on the field, though short-lived in terms of star power, imbued him with an intimate understanding of the game, a crucial ingredient in his later success as a broadcaster. This firsthand experience gives his commentary an authenticity and depth that many commentators lack.

More Than Just a Broadcaster: Uecker's Cultural Impact

Bob Uecker's impact extends far beyond the world of baseball. He's a celebrated actor, appearing in movies and television shows. His comedic timing and self-deprecating humor have made him a sought-after guest on various talk shows and comedy specials. His memorable appearances in films like "Major League" solidified his status as a cultural icon, proving his comedic talent extended beyond the confines of the broadcast booth. This crossover success demonstrates his versatility and his ability to connect with audiences across various platforms. He's a testament to the power of genuine humor and down-to-earth charm.
